Definition of eggs expanded

JEFFERSON CITY, Mo. (AP) - Missouri Gov. Jay Nixon has signed legislation that would expand the definition of eggs.

The measure approved on Friday defines eggs edible for human consumption as those produced by chickens, turkeys, ducks, geese and guinea fowl. Current law only included chicken eggs in its definition.

Nixon says the expanded definition will allow the state Department of Agriculture to inspect the additional types of eggs and make sure they are kept clean and at proper temperatures.

The bill was sponsored by Republican Sen. Dan Brown, of Rolla.
